Analysis

In 2025, air temperature, hot days, tropical nights and icing days - cities in Fayette stood at 1.51 Degrees celsius.

Compared with earlier readings it is down 1.0% on the previous year and up 380.1% over ten years.

Over the whole period, air temperature, hot days, tropical nights and icing days - cities in Fayette peaked at 1.55 Degrees celsius in 2012 and was at its lowest, -1.08 Degrees celsius, in 2014.

That places Fayette 465th out of 1314 regions with data for 2025, putting it in the middle of the range.

The series is highly variable year to year, so single readings are best treated with caution.

This dataset provides indicators of air temperature, hot days, tropical nights and icing days. Data sources and methodology Indicators are estimated using ERA5-Land data. Air temperature indicators correspond to the average annual air temperature at a height of 2 meters. Hot days correspond to the number of days when the maximum temperature exceeds 35°C. Tropical nights correspond to the days when the minimum temperature is above 20°C, and icing days to the number of days when the maximum temperature is below 0°C. ERA5-Land is used as it provides harmonised, globally consistent coverage at fine spatial resolution (0.1 degree), enabling the production of comparable subnational indicators also where national meteorological data are not available at the required scale. These estimates may differ from official subnational climate statistics due to differences in methodological approaches, such as the use of reanalysis based top down modelling versus in situ observations, along with variations in input data sources, spatial resolution, and the models and algorithms used to generate temperature estimates. Defining FUAs and cities The OECD, in cooperation with the EU, has developed a harmonised definition of functional urban areas (FUAs) to capture the economic and functional reach of cities based on daily commuting patterns (OECD, 2012). FUAs consist of: A city – defined by urban centres in the degree of urbanisation, adapted to the closest local administrative units to define a city. A commuting zone – including all local areas where at least 15% of employed residents work in the city. The delineation process includes: Assigning municipalities surrounded by a single FUA to that FUA. Excluding non-contiguous municipalities. The correspondence table between SAUs and FUAs/cities is available in parquet and csv format. The definition identifies 1 272 FUAs and 1 269 cities in all OECD member countries except Costa Rica and three accession countries.
